About the destination: Johannesburg serves as the main entry point for most tourists visiting South Africa and is its largest city. First-time visitors might not realize that Johannesburg and Pretoria are only 60 kilometers apart, yet the two cities are vastly different, offering a fascinating contrast. South Africa's largest city is cosmopolitan, quirky, and vibrant, boasting glorious weather and friendly people. One of Johannesburg's charming characteristics is its truly international and cosmopolitan nature. The city is unapologetically and unmistakably African, with enough First World infrastructure to ensure a comfortable tourism experience. Newtown and the Market Theatre area form the city's cultural precinct. Braamfontein, the university district, features a great Saturday market, a lively nightlife, and a very artsy vibe. Be sure to visit the stunning Apartheid Museum. Soweto, the most well-known and celebrated township in South Africa, is a sprawling mix of shanty towns and formal housing estates located about 30 kilometers outside of Johannesburg in Gauteng. Johannesburg offers a plethora of interesting and often quirky activities. If you're willing to dig a little deeper, you'll find enough to keep you happily occupied for a few days, providing excellent context to help you understand the turbulent history that has shaped South Africa into what it is today.

About the destination: Cape Town is the second biggest city in South Africa and serves as the capital of the Western Cape Province. It's also the legislative capital of South Africa, housing the parliament, despite the fact that Pretoria is the official capital. Cape Town is nestled at the foot of Table Mountains, encircled by both the Atlantic and Indian Oceans. Cape Town offers everything from stunning mountains and superb beaches to picturesque mountain ranges and enticing wine routes. Take a stroll around Green Market Square or through the squirrel-populated gardens near the SA Cultural History Museum just off the main Adderley Street. The esplanade, shadowed by the City Hall, serves as a platform for political rallies and a market selling everything from food to clothing. The Castle of Good Hope, the oldest colonial building in South Africa, overlooks the esplanade. The Bo Kaap, one of Cape Town's oldest residential areas, is a unique neighborhood with a rich cultural and social history. Pay a visit to Nobel Square and see a tribute to four of South Africa's Nobel Peace Prize laureates. Cape Town boasts some of the best beaches in Africa, all featuring the pristine white sand unique to the Cape.
